Types of Rwanda eVisas

The Rwandan government offers several types of electronic visas, known as eVisas, to cater to the diverse needs of travelers. The primary eVisa categories include the tourist visa, business visa, and transit visa. Each type serves different purposes and comes with specific application criteria, duration of stay, and related stipulations.

The tourist visa is designed for individuals visiting Rwanda for leisure or exploration. This visa is suitable for those wanting to experience Rwanda’s rich culture, national parks, and wildlife. Tourists can apply for either a single-entry visa, allowing a stay of up to 30 days, or a multiple-entry visa for tourists who may wish to revisit Rwanda within a short period. The tourist visa is generally available for nationals from numerous countries, and it aims to promote tourism and facilitate easy access for visitors.

On the other hand, the business visa is aimed at foreign nationals traveling to Rwanda for business-related purposes. This may include individuals attending conferences, conducting meetings, or engaging in investment activities. The business visa typically permits a stay of up to 90 days, making it a suitable option for short-term business engagements. Applicants may need to provide documentation, such as an invitation letter from a Rwandan business entity or proof of purpose of travel, to support their application.

Lastly, the transit visa is available for travelers who are merely passing through Rwanda on their way to another destination. This visa allows for a stay of up to 72 hours, granting time for layovers without the need for a full tourist visa. It is essential for transit passengers to confirm that they meet the requirements based on their nationality and travel itinerary before applying.

Eligibility Requirements for eVisa Application

The Rwanda eVisa is a convenient option for travelers wishing to visit Rwanda for tourism, business, or family visits. However, it is essential to understand the eligibility requirements before applying. First and foremost, the applicant’s nationality plays a crucial role in determining eligibility. Rwanda offers an eVisa facility to citizens of many countries, primarily those that do not require a visa upon arrival. Commonly eligible nationalities include citizens from European countries, Asian countries, and countries in the Americas. It is advisable to check the official Rwanda eVisa website for a comprehensive list of eligible countries.

In addition to nationality, applicants must also meet specific age requirements. Individuals under the age of 18 are generally required to provide additional documentation, such as a consent letter from their parents or guardians. This requirement aims to safeguard minors traveling to Rwanda. Thus, it is recommended that applicants under this age consult the relevant guidelines to ensure a smooth application process.

Furthermore, there are certain conditions that all applicants must fulfill to qualify for the eVisa. Applicants must possess a valid passport with at least six months’ validity from the date of entry into Rwanda. Additionally, they should provide proof of onward travel, such as a return ticket or reservation. Health-related documentation may also be needed, especially in light of recent global health concerns. Travelers are advised to check for any health advisories or vaccination requirements related to COVID-19 or other diseases that may impede entry into the country.

Overall, it is essential for potential applicants to understand these criteria thoroughly and prepare all the necessary documents before proceeding with the eVisa application, ensuring a seamless entry into Rwanda.

Step-by-Step Guide to Applying for Rwanda eVisa

The application process for a Rwanda eVisa has been streamlined to ensure convenience and efficiency for travelers. To begin, it is essential to access the official Rwanda eVisa website, where the online application form can be located. The first step involves creating an account by providing an email address and creating a password, which will facilitate easier retrieval of the application and its progress tracking.

Once logged in, applicants need to select the type of visa required based on the purpose of their visit, whether it’s tourism, business, or another reason. Each category may have specific requirements and processing times, so it is crucial to read through the descriptions carefully. The application form will require basic personal information such as name, nationality, date of birth, and passport details. It is advisable to have a valid passport, as its information will be critical in the application process.

Additionally, applicants must prepare and upload the required documents. Typically, these documents include a scanned copy of the passport bio-data page and a passport-sized photograph. Depending on the visa type, additional documentation such as an invitation letter or travel itinerary may be necessary. Hence, it is important to review the specific documentation guidelines associated with the eVisa category being applied for.

After filling out the application form accurately and uploading the requisite documents, individuals will be prompted to review their application for any errors before submission. Once satisfied, the next step involves making the payment, which can be completed via various online payment methods. The application fee varies according to the type of visa and processing speed chosen. Following payment, applicants will receive a confirmation email, and it is advisable to keep this confirmation until the eVisa is issued.

This step-by-step guide outlines the core elements of applying for a Rwanda eVisa, thus helping ensure that travelers meet all necessary requirements and streamline their application process effectively.

Processing Time and Fees for eVisa

The processing time and fees for obtaining a Rwanda eVisa are critical aspects applicants must consider when planning their travel. Generally, the eVisa application process is designed to be efficient and user-friendly, with most applications processed within a timeframe of 24 to 72 hours. However, during peak travel seasons or certain holidays, processing times may extend beyond the usual duration. Therefore, applicants are advised to submit their eVisa applications well in advance of their intended travel dates to account for any unexpected delays.

When it comes to fees, the Rwanda eVisa is competitively priced depending on the type of visa an applicant seeks. For tourist eVisas, the fee is typically around $30, while business eVisas might be priced higher at approximately $50. Additionally, visitors intending to stay longer or engage in specific activities might require a different visa category, which could also affect the applicable fees. It is essential to consult the official Rwanda eVisa portal to get the most accurate and current information regarding fees and processing times, as these can change without prior notice.

Traveling to Rwanda: What to Expect

Upon arriving in Rwanda with your eVisa, travelers can anticipate a structured yet efficient immigration process. The first step after disembarking is to make your way to the immigration counters, where officers will verify your eVisa alongside your passport. Ensure that your passport is valid for at least six months beyond your intended departure date from Rwanda, as this is a common requirement for entry in many countries.

In addition to the eVisa, travelers should be prepared to present additional documentation. This may include proof of onward travel, such as a return ticket, and sometimes evidence of sufficient funds to support your stay. Health documentation has also become increasingly important; as of the recent guidelines, travelers might need to show a negative COVID-19 test result taken within a specific timeframe prior to arrival or proof of vaccination. Therefore, regular checks on the most current entry requirements are recommended.

Once you have successfully passed through immigration, you will collect your luggage and proceed through customs. Rwanda, known for its efficient border control systems, aims to process tourists swiftly, allowing them to transition smoothly into the country. Nevertheless, having receipts for any goods exceeding the duty-free allowance could expedite this process and reduce the risk of complications during customs checks.

Common Issues and Troubleshooting

The eVisa application process for Rwanda is designed to be user-friendly; however, applicants may still encounter various challenges along the way. Recognizing common issues and understanding how to resolve them is essential for a smooth application experience.

One of the most frequent problems applicants face is the rejection of their visa application. This can occur due to incomplete information, submission of incorrect documents, or failure to meet eligibility criteria. To address a rejection, applicants should carefully review the specific reasons provided in the rejection notification. It is advisable to correct any deficiencies and resubmit the application, paying close attention to ensuring that all required documents are accurately uploaded.

Another common concern is delays in processing times. While the Rwanda eVisa is typically processed within 3 business days, there may be instances of unexpected delays due to high demand or system issues. To mitigate this problem, it is recommended that applicants apply well in advance of their intended travel dates. Additionally, checking the official eVisa website for updates on processing times can provide helpful context during a waiting period.

Applicants may also find themselves in a situation where they do not receive their confirmation email after submission. This can be particularly concerning, as the confirmation is vital for entry into Rwanda. In the case of lost confirmation emails, applicants should first check their spam or junk folders. If needed, contacting the eVisa support team can help retrieve the confirmation. Keeping a record of the application reference number can facilitate the resolution of such issues.

Renewing or Extending Your Rwanda eVisa

Renewing or extending your Rwanda eVisa is essential for travelers wishing to prolong their stay in the country beyond the original visa validity. First and foremost, it is important to understand the eligibility criteria for extension, which generally includes holding a valid eVisa and being within the allowed duration of stay. Travelers should seek to initiate the renewal process before the current visa expires to avoid any complications or penalties.

The application process for renewing or extending a Rwanda eVisa can be initiated online, similar to the initial application. Applicants will need to provide key information such as their current eVisa number, personal details, travel itinerary, and the reason for the extension. It is advisable to gather all necessary documentation beforehand, including proof of accommodation and financial means to support the extended stay. Additionally, applicants may be required to submit a recent photograph as part of the application.

Timelines are a crucial aspect when it comes to renewal or extension applications. Generally, the processing time for a Rwanda eVisa extension can take anywhere from a few days to a couple of weeks. Therefore, it is prudent for travelers to apply for their visa extension at least two weeks prior to their departure date or before the expiration of their existing eVisa. This proactive approach ensures a smooth travel experience with reduced chances of overstaying, which could lead to fines or bans from future entry into Rwanda.

It is worth noting that the decision regarding the eVisa extension lies with the Rwanda Directorate General of Immigration and Emigration. Hence, travelers should remain updated on any changes in regulations that may impact the renewal process.
